使用AngularJS将数据从第三方API保存到CouchDB

时间:2014-05-08 15:05:39

标签: javascript node.js angularjs couchdb couchdb-nano

我有一个使用AngularJS构建的前端应用程序。 它与几个第三方API进行交互,并且可以毫无问题地获取数据。

应用程序的下一步是每次搜索时将这些数据存储到CouchDB中。我想一点一点地构建我自己的数据库并最终依赖于它而不是第三方API(例如,应用程序首先查询我的数据库,如果它找不到所需的内容,则从第三方API获取它,将它显示在前端,但它也将其保存在我的数据库中,因此下次进行相同的搜索时,结果将来自我的资源)。

我是否需要使用nodejs和某些模块(express,nano等),还是只能依靠AngularJS将数据写入数据库?

1 个答案:

答案 0 :(得分:0)

CouchDB有一个简单的REST接口,您可以直接从AngularJS调用它。它有一个Angular模块,也称为CornerCouch